Publication in conference proceedings
Service-Oriented Architecture for Cloud Application Development
Hind Benfenatki (Benfenatki, Hind ); Gavin Kemp (Kemp, Gavin ); Catarina Ferreira da Silva (Ferreira da Silva, C.); Aïcha-Nabila Benharkat (Benharkat, Aïcha-Nabila ); Parisa Ghodous (Ghodous, P.);
Proc. of the 21st ISPE International Conference on Concurrent Engineering (CE 2014), Advances in Transdisciplinary Engineering, Vol. 1: Moving Integrated Product Development to Service Clouds in Global Economy
Year (definitive publication)
2014
Language
English
Country
China
More Information
Web of Science®

Times Cited: 0

(Last checked: 2024-07-01 17:02)

View record in Web of Science®

Scopus

Times Cited: 2

(Last checked: 2024-07-02 21:20)

View record in Scopus

Google Scholar

Times Cited: 2

(Last checked: 2024-06-30 18:05)

View record in Google Scholar

Abstract
Software engineering used several approaches for the development of application such as service oriented approaches. Nowadays, with the advent of cloud computing and the convergence toward “Everything as a Service”, application development is moving to a new paradigm, abstracting the underlying architecture and infrastructure. The literature does provide some work describing frameworks and architectures for cloud software development, but not one that covers the whole application development lifecycle. Furthermore, these papers are mainly dedicated to developers and do not provide a business stakeholder a method or an easy to use service to deploy their business application without the help of an IT-professional. Our work fits into the perspective of defining a Service- Oriented Architecture for Cloud Application Development. The architecture we propose is designed for non-IT professional users. It avoids the huge technical background needed for cloud application development by automating the process of development; avoids PaaS dependency and advocates the implicit collaboration by reusing and composing services. This article will give a proposed architecture for this objective as well as an example of its implementation.
Acknowledgements
--
Keywords
Cloud Computing,Business applications development,Requirement expression,Linked services,Services reuse
  • Computer and Information Sciences - Natural Sciences
  • Electrical Engineering, Electronic Engineering, Information Engineering - Engineering and Technology

With the objective to increase the research activity directed towards the achievement of the United Nations 2030 Sustainable Development Goals, the possibility of associating scientific publications with the Sustainable Development Goals is now available in Ciência-IUL. These are the Sustainable Development Goals identified by the author(s) for this publication. For more detailed information on the Sustainable Development Goals, click here.